[SIZE="3"]Meet Japan's first police Chihuahua[/SIZE]
Fri Nov 19, 6:43 AM ET
A long-haired Chihuahua named "Momo" (Japanese for "Peach") sits on the grass during an examination to become a police dog in Yamatokoriyama, western Japan November 12, 2010. The brown-and-white Chihuahua, a first for Japan and perhaps the world, was one of 32 successful candidates out of 70 dogs, passing a search and rescue test by finding a person in five minutes after merely sniffing their cap.
